De Souza Chips Down; Selouan Chips Up

Level 18 : 10,000/25,000, 25,000 ante

Belarmino De Souza limped the small blind and then called a raise to 55,000 by Jean-Noel Thorel in the big blind. On the {7-Spades}{6-Diamonds}{5-Clubs} flop, De Souza checked and Thorel moved all-in to force a fold from the Brazilian.

One table over, Imad Derwiche raised to 50,000 in the cutoff and Rodrigo Selouan came along in the big blind. The {8-Diamonds}{6-Clubs}{2-Spades} flop was check-called by Selouan for 55,000 and the {3-Diamonds} turn went check, check. On the {10-Hearts} river, Selouan checked and tossed in a single chip when Derwiche bet small once more.

Derwiche revealed the {5-Spades}{5-Clubs}, which Selouan had beat with the {a-Spades}{6-Diamonds} for a pair of sixes.
